Testimony delivered exactly that. Dedicated to his late brother, Melvin La'Branch III, who was fatally shot in 2010, the album served as Alsina's public purging of grief. Unlike the polished, hyper-romantic R&B that dominated the early 2000s, Alsina sang about poverty, addiction, family estrangement, and gun violence. He balanced vocal vulnerability with an unyielding, street-hardened demeanor, earning him comparisons to a young Lyfe Jennings or a male counterpart to Mary J. Blige in terms of sheer emotional transparency.
